2017-09-20 2 views
-1

저는 현재 낡은 프로젝트의 유지 보수 작업을하고 있습니다. "연결 문제가 너무 많습니다."오류가 코드에 있음을 알고 있지만 (연결을 닫지는 않음) 각 프레임을 조사하는 데 더 많은 시간이 필요합니다. "오랫동안 잠자거나 유휴 상태 인 모든 연결을 닫거나 연결 풀이 최대 인 경우"을 찾는 방법을 찾고 있습니다.mysql이 너무 많은 연결 문제가 발생했습니다.

답변

0
if(connection.State==ConnectionState.Open) 
{ 
connection.Close(); 
} 

보십시오!

2

set global max connections을 사용하여 연결을 늘리십시오. 다음은

:

show variables like "max_connections"; 

set global max_connections = 200; 

 

+0

그것은 단지 잠시 동안 문제를 해결 already.it했습니다. – Vinod

관련 문제